What should I do about the bench warrant for more than 7 years ago?

Asked on Mar 27th, 2014 on DUI/DWI - California
More details to this question:
I just found out I have an arrest warrant in California thatโ€™s about 8 years old now for a failure to appear. I donโ€™t live there anymore and I was wondering what I should do to take care of that without having to travel to California.

The only possible way to resolve the issue would be to hire a lawyer to appear for you. Some judges require your personal appearance to withdraw the warrant.

You should hire a lawyer to go to court to recall the warrant. A lawyer can do this without you present if it is a misdemeanor, so it is less risky for you.
